A push-in teacher or co-teacher is support for special education students. Some are para-professionals, some are certified teachers, all are essential to the support of our students! Some students have special paperwork, 504’s, IEP’s, that spell out the needs and accommodations they need or just what ever the teacher needs to be aware of. For instance, students that have anxiety issues, attention issues or medical issues like diabetes or a pacemaker.
